Description
This flawless fiberglass '32 Roadster nicknamed "The Grasshopper" represents a no-compromise build executed with only the finest components throughout. A 350 Chevy engine paired with a Turbo 350 automatic transmission delivers reliable performance, while the Pete & Jakes chrome front end commands attention. The powder-coated Ford 9-inch rear end rides on fresh gears, bearings, and seals installed January 2020, stopping confidently via power disc brakes up front and new drums in back.
June 2020 brought a pristine new leather interior, and an aluminum radiator with electric fan keeps temperatures in check even on scorching days. New rubber and meticulous detailing complete the package. With just 27,500 trouble-free miles on the odometer, this Roadster fires instantly in any weather and performs flawlessly.

Ford Model B Buyer's Guide (1932–1934)
People get confused about the "Deuce" and what the Model B actually is, so let me clear it up. In 1932 Ford offered two mechanically different cars in the same body: the Model B with the carry-over four-cylinder, and the Model 18 with the brand new flathead V8. Both are "1932 Fords." The Deuce legend is built on that body — those sweeping fenders, that low roofline, those proportions that work in every body style from three-window coupe to roadster. If you want an original Model B to preserve as a prewar survivor, that's one car. If you want the Deuce body as a hot rod foundation, that's another conversation entirely. Know which one you're buying before you fall in love with the stance.
